Essential Ingredients for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ach

  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ced (that’s about 1 tablespoon!)
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 3 cups fresh spinach (it looks like a lot, but it wilts down!)
  • Salt and black pepper to taste

Optional Additions for Flavor

Want to give your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ach an extra kick or a different twist? A pinch of red pepper flakes adds a lovely warmth. Squeeze in a bit of fresh lemon juice at the end for brightness. You could also add sliced mushrooms or some sun-dried tomatoes for more texture and taste.

Preparing the Chicken

First things first, let’s get our chicken ready. Take your bite-sized chicken pieces. Season them generously with salt and pepper. Don’t be shy with the seasoning; it’s the first step to a flavorful dish. Heat a t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Once the oil is shimmering, add the seasoned chicken. Cook it for about 5 to 7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it’s nicely browned and cooked all the way through. We want that perfect sear! Once cooked, remove the chicken from the skillet and set it aside on a plate. This keeps it from overcooking while we make the sauce.

Building the Creamy Garlic Sauce

With the chicken resting, it’s time to create that luscious sauce. Lower the heat slightly if needed. Add your minced garlic to the same skillet. Sauté it for about 30 seconds. You’ll smell that wonderful aroma instantly! Be careful not to burn the garlic; we just want it fragrant. Now, pour in the heavy cream. Let it come to a gentle simmer. Stir in the grated Parmesan cheese. Keep stirring until the cheese is completely melted and the cream has thickened into a beautiful, smooth sauce. This usually takes just a minute or two. Then, toss in the fresh spinach. Stir it gently until it wilts down completely into the sauce. This adds a lovely color and some healthy greens.

Combining and Finishing the Dish

The moment we’ve been waiting for! Return the cooked chicken pieces back into the skillet with the creamy garlic sauce and spinach. Stir everything together gently. Make sure every piece of chicken is coated in that glorious sauce. Taste it and adjust the seasoning with salt and pepper if needed. If you like a little heat, now’s the time to add a pinch of red pepper flakes. Give it one final stir. Your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ach is now ready to be served! It’s a simple process that yields incredible results. Serve it up hot and enjoy!

Achieving the Perfect Sauce Consistency

The cream sauce is key! If it seems too thin, just let it simmer a bit longer. Stirring in the Parmesan cheese also helps thicken it beautifully. If you accidentally make it too thick, a splash of water or chicken broth can loosen it up. For a richer sauce, always use good quality heavy cream. It makes a noticeable difference in the final taste and texture.

Ensuring Tender, Flavorful Chicken

To keep your chicken wonderfully tender, don’t overcook it. Cutting the chicken into uniform, bite-sized pieces helps it cook evenly and quickly. Searing the chicken first locks in the juices and adds a lovely depth of flavor. Remember to season it well *before* it hits the pan. This is the first step to making sure every bite is delicious.

Storing and Reheating Your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ach

Leftovers of this delightful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ach are a treat! Once cooled, store any extra portions in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They’ll keep well for about 2-3 days. To reheat, gently warm it in a skillet over low heat, stirring often. You can also use the microwave, heating in short bursts until warmed through. Be sure to stir it halfway through for even heating.

Can I make this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ach ahead of time?

While this creamy chicken dish is best enjoyed fresh, you can prep some components ahead. Cook the chicken and make the sauce separately. Store them in airtight containers in the fridge. When you’re ready to eat, gently reheat the sauce, add the spinach, and then stir in the cooked chicken until heated through. It’s still quick, but you save a few minutes!

What can I substitute for heavy cream in this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ach?

If you want a lighter sauce for your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ach, you can use half-and-half. It will be a bit less rich, but still delicious. Some people also have success with evaporated milk. For a dairy-free option, a full-fat coconut milk can work, though it will add a subtle coconut flavor.

How can I make this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ach spicier?

Making this Tuscan Garlic Chicken with Spinach spicier is super easy! The recipe already includes an option for red pepper flakes. For more heat, simply add more red pepper flakes when you’re finishing the dish. You could also add a pinch of cayenne pepper or even a diced jalapeño when you sauté the garlic.
